Graphics card stopped working for some unknown reason. Bought one off eBay exactly the same and replaced it. Since then the laptop will not switch off. It goes all the way to black screen and then it is stuck there. I thought may be drivers were the issue so I restored from an old backup of Windows 7 but it is the same issue.
Also when screen goes off after 15 minutes for power saving (CPU/power/hard disk is still on), it doesnt wake up and have to hard restarted by keeping pressed the off button.
I am using Windows 7 Professional

Needs a vBIOS update, dell released a vBIOS update for this specific issue.
http://www.dell.com/support/home/us/en/19/drivers/driversdetails?driverId=MJVMN
Fixes & Enhancements
1. Fixes display corruption issues found on some 5870 video cards.
2. Fixes issues on battery (BSOD, S3, S4, and black screen) with older VBIOS and 8.7xx drivers.ll_r1d0_ll, maxslo and BrightStar like this. -
Another thing to try would be disabling ULPS. You can do this easily by going into regedit and searching for "EnableUlps" and changing the 1 to a 0 (don't change the NA value though).
If that does not work I have attached the vBIOS from my card. You can find lots of guides on how to flash that on the forum.
